Exploring Decentralized Data Storage: IPFS and Storj in the Blockchain Landscape
Ibrahim Ramadan,PMP,ITIL,Master’s Of Computer Science
Senior Project Manager at Ministry of Finance Egypt ????(Minister Office) ,PMP, ITIL, Master Degree
Introduction:
As the digital world continues to expand at an astonishing pace, the need for efficient, secure, and scalable data storage solutions has become more pressing than ever before. Traditional centralized storage systems often pose limitations in terms of data security, accessibility, and censorship resistance. In response to these challenges, innovative technologies like InterPlanetary File System (IPFS) and Storj have emerged, leveraging blockchain principles to revolutionize the way we store and access data.
IPFS: The InterPlanetary File System:
IPFS, short for the InterPlanetary File System, is a peer-to-peer hypermedia protocol designed to create a distributed and decentralized method of storing and sharing hypermedia in a global file system. Built upon principles of content-addressable storage and distributed hash tables, IPFS allows files to be addressed based on their content, rather than their location. This not only facilitates faster and more efficient data retrieval but also enables greater redundancy and fault tolerance.
Key Features of IPFS:
- Content Addressing: Files in IPFS are assigned unique cryptographic hashes based on their content, ensuring data integrity and enabling efficient caching.
- Decentralization: IPFS eliminates central points of failure by distributing data across a network of nodes, making it resistant to censorship and ensuring data availability.
- Versioning: Since files are identified by their content, IPFS enables version control and historical tracking of changes, enhancing collaboration.
- Peer-to-Peer: Users sharing or accessing content on IPFS contribute to the network's overall performance, reducing the strain on centralized servers.
Storj: Decentralized Cloud Storage Powered by Blockchain:
Storj takes the concept of decentralized storage a step further by introducing a blockchain-based marketplace for storage services. Utilizing a network of nodes run by individuals or entities, Storj creates an ecosystem where users can rent out their unused storage space in exchange for cryptocurrency, while those in need of storage can securely store their data across distributed nodes.
领英推è
Key Features of Storj:
- Distributed Architecture: Storj's architecture ensures that data is broken into smaller encrypted pieces and distributed across multiple nodes, enhancing security and reliability.
- End-to-End Encryption: Data is encrypted at the source and remains encrypted throughout its storage and retrieval, mitigating the risk of unauthorized access.
- Payment System: Storj introduces a token-based economy, rewarding storage providers with Storj tokens for their services and enabling seamless cross-border transactions.
- Scalability: As the demand for storage grows, Storj's decentralized model allows the network to scale dynamically without the limitations of traditional data centers.
IPFS and Storj in the Blockchain Landscape:
The integration of IPFS and Storj within the blockchain landscape holds significant promise for various industries and applications. Their decentralized and secure nature aligns perfectly with the core principles of blockchain technology. Here are some potential use cases:
- Decentralized Applications (DApps): Developers can leverage IPFS and Storj to build DApps with efficient, censorship-resistant data storage and sharing capabilities.
- Supply Chain Management: Blockchain-based supply chain platforms can utilize IPFS and Storj to securely store and share sensitive transactional data across participants.
- Content Distribution: Media and entertainment industries can benefit from IPFS and Storj by ensuring reliable and tamper-proof distribution of digital content.
- IoT Data Storage: Internet of Things (IoT) devices can utilize IPFS and Storj to store and exchange data in a secure and scalable manner.
Conclusion:
IPFS and Storj exemplify the innovative spirit of blockchain technology, pushing the boundaries of traditional data storage methods. By embracing decentralization, encryption, and cryptographic hashing, these technologies offer a glimpse into a future where data storage is more secure, accessible, and community-driven. As industries continue to recognize the potential of decentralized storage, the collaboration between blockchain and technologies like IPFS and Storj will likely play a pivotal role in shaping the digital landscape of tomorrow.